Pasaport Oku

Bu kod örneği, IronTesseract OCR motorunu kullanarak bir görüntüden pasaport bilgilerini çıkartma ve işleme yöntemini göstermektedir.

IronTesseract OCR motoru yaratıldı. OcrInput nesnesi, pasaportu içeren ('passport.jpg') görüntüyü LoadImage yöntemiyle yüklemek için oluşturuldu. ReadPassport yöntemi, görüntüyü işlemek ve pasaport bilgilerini çıkartmak için kullanılır ve verilen adlar, soyad, ülke, pasaport numarası, doğum tarihi ve son kullanma tarihi gibi detayları içeren bir OcrPassportResult nesnesi döndürülür. Çıkartılan pasaport bilgileri daha sonra konsola yazdırılır:

  • Adlar result.PassportInfo.GivenNames ile erişilir.
  • Ülke result.PassportInfo.Country kullanılarak elde edilir.
  • Pasaport numarası result.PassportInfo.PassportNumber aracılığıyla kullanılabilir.
  • Soyad result.PassportInfo.Surname ile erişilir.
  • Doğum tarihi result.PassportInfo.DateOfBirth kullanılarak yazdırılır.
  • Son kullanma tarihi result.PassportInfo.DateOfExpiry ile çıktı alınır.
  • Cinsiyet result.PassportInfo.Gender ile erişilir.
  • Belge türü result.PassportInfo.DocumentType kullanılarak elde edilir.
  • Uyruk result.PassportInfo.Nationality aracılığıyla kullanılabilir.
  • Uyruk kodu result.PassportInfo.NationalityCode ile erişilir.
  • Veren ülke kodu result.PassportInfo.IssuingCountryCode kullanılarak elde edilir.
  • Kişisel numara result.PassportInfo.PersonalNumber aracılığıyla kullanılabilir.
  • Düzenlenme tarihi result.PassportInfo.DateOfIssue ile erişilir.

Pasaport Bilgilerini IronOCR ile Çıkartmayı Öğrenin

Başlamaya Hazır mısınız?
Nuget İndirmeler 5,585,834 | Sürüm: 2026.4 just released
Still Scrolling Icon

Hala Kaydiriyor musunuz?

Hızlı bir kanit mi istiyorsunuz? PM > Install-Package IronOcr
örnekleri çalıştır resminizin aranabilir metne donuşünü izleyin.